• CSCsm06769
Symptoms: Cisco 7600 configured with service instance under the port-channel interface and
channel-group <port-channel-number> mode on under the physical member, can experience a router
crash if the member is unbundled via issuance of no channel-group <port-channel-number>
mode on.
Conditions: Occurs when port-channel with service instances, and at least one member port are
unbundled using by removal of channel-group command.
Workaround: There is no workaround.
• CSCsm08000
Symptoms: A bridge-domain EVC is configured under port-channel interface. The EVC is in
shutdown state, but the traffic still passes through the EVC.
Conditions: This condition is hit when router boots up with the configuration where a bridge-domain
EVC under port-channel is shutdown.
Workaround: Toggle the admin state of the EVC by performing a shut/no shut under the service
instance.
• CSCsm09338
Symptoms: The following tracebacks are sometimes seen on a switchover of a Cisco 7600 router:
*Feb 1 19:46:32.132 buc: %C6K_PROCMIB-DFC7-3-IPC_PORTOPEN_FAIL: Failed to open port
while connecting to process statistics: error code = no such port
Conditions: Occurs when at least one LAN line card is present in the chassis.
Workaround: There is no workaround.
• CSCsm09618
Symptoms: When performing an ISSU upgrade between the Cisco IOS Release 12.2SRB and Cisco
IOS Release 12.2SRC images, the SIP-400 and ES20 line cards may fail to come online.
Conditions: The problem occurs when issu runversion is run on the active supervisor after issue
loadversion has completed. Some line cards may fail to come online after the new supervisor comes
online.
Workaround: When the supervisor reaches terminal state for SSO, the user can configure power
enable module <x> to re-enable the linecard.
• CSCsm09927
Symptoms: Interface flaps continuously after running atlas BERT.
Conditions: During atlas BERT another interface with lower anyphy number should be deleted.
Workaround: Reload the shared port adapter (SPA).
